Africa-Press – Kenya. The United Democratic Alliance (UDA) will conduct party nominations on March 28, 2026, for the Emurua Dikirr parliamentary seat and two ward positions.

In a notice issued on March 16, the party said the exercise will also cover Member of County Assembly positions in Porro ward in Samburu West constituency, Samburu county and Endo ward in Marakwet East constituency, Elgeyo Marakwet county

“Notice is hereby given that the United Democratic Alliance Party nominations shall be held on Saturday March 28, 2026,” the party said. UDA called on interested aspirants to apply through its online portal, setting a three-day registration window.

“The registration period will commence on Tuesday, March 17, 2026 and close on Friday, March 20, 2026 at 5.00 pm,” the statement read in part.

The party directed all aspirants to first register on its portal before proceeding to pay the nomination fees through an M-Pesa STK push prompted by the system.

“Registration is only considered complete after both registration and payment are successfully done through the portal,” the party said.

Under the fee structure, aspirants seeking the National Assembly ticket will pay Sh250,000 for male candidates and Sh125,000 for female aspirants, youth and persons with disabilities.

Those seeking MCA positions will pay Sh50,000 for male aspirants and Sh25,000 for female candidates, youth and persons with disabilities. UDA further noted that the fees paid are non-refundable.

Payments will be made via M-Pesa paybill number 888092 using the aspirant’s ID number as the account number or through the party’s Equity Bank account.

National Elections Board chairman Anthony Mwaura said the nominations will be conducted in line with party rules. The exercise comes after vacancies were declared in the three seats, setting the stage for by-elections.

The Emurua Dikirr parliamentary seat fell vacant following the death of area MP Johana Ng’eno in a helicopter crash earlier this month. The Porro Ward became vacant following the death of MCA Patrick Leerte in December 2025 after an illness.

The seat was officially declared vacant on January 5, 2026. Similarly, Endo Ward vacancy followed the death of MCA Jeremiah Kibiwott Toryebe on January 9, 2026, while undergoing treatment in Nairobi.

The seat was officially declared vacant on January 27, 2026. The Independent Electoral and Boundaries Commission has already announced the by-election timelines for the affected seats, paving the way for political parties to begin their nomination processes.

According to the commission, nominations will be conducted on April 15 and 16, with the campaign period running from April 15 to May 11. The by-elections will then be held on May 14, 2026, explaining UDA’s move to schedule its party nominations on March 28 to identify candidates ahead of the commission’s deadlines.
